Check and modify a image file date and time using exiftool

Sometimes I experience that a image files date/time on the file system differ from the image metadata/EXIF info.
I use this command to extract the date information available in the file

$ exiftool -time:all -a -G0:1 -s filename.jpg

The output from the command can be like

[File:System]   FileModifyDate                  : 2016:06:08 14:40:24+02:00
[File:System]   FileAccessDate                  : 2016:09:01 23:39:40+02:00
[File:System]   FileInodeChangeDate             : 2016:09:01 23:39:17+02:00
[EXIF:GPS]      GPSDateStamp                    : 2015:07:28
[EXIF:GPS]      GPSTimeStamp                    : 14:46:47
[EXIF:IFD0]     ModifyDate                      : 2015:07:28 16:47:09
[EXIF:ExifIFD]  CreateDate                      : 2015:07:28 16:47:09
[EXIF:ExifIFD]  SubSecTime                      : 426
[EXIF:ExifIFD]  DateTimeOriginal                : 2015:07:28 16:47:09
[EXIF:ExifIFD]  SubSecTimeDigitized             : 426
[EXIF:ExifIFD]  SubSecTimeOriginal              : 426
[Composite]     GPSDateTime                     : 2015:07:28 14:46:47Z
[Composite]     SubSecCreateDate                : 2015:07:28 16:47:09.426
[Composite]     SubSecDateTimeOriginal          : 2015:07:28 16:47:09.426
[Composite]     SubSecModifyDate                : 2015:07:28 16:47:09.426

This can give a lot of info about the original date/time of the file.
We can now decide to modify a files FileModifyDate with the info from DateTimeOriginal

$ exiftool "-filemodifydate<datetimeoriginal" filename.jpg
